Key Summary
The Master's in Marriage and Family Therapy program is designed to prepare students to become licensed mental health professionals specializing in working with individuals, couples, and families. The program emphasizes evidence-based practices, active listening, and effective communication skills, while integrating theoretical knowledge with practical applications. Students are exposed to a comprehensive curriculum that covers areas such as family systems, developmental psychology, ethics, multicultural competence, and clinical assessment, ensuring they are equipped to handle diverse client needs in various settings.
The program also offers extensive supervised clinical training, allowing students to gain hands-on experience and develop their therapeutic skills in real-world environments. Emphasizing a client-centered, ethical approach, the training prepares graduates for licensure and careers in a range of mental health and social service organizations. Additionally, the program fosters a strong foundation in research and best practices, ensuring students are able to contribute to the field through ongoing professional development and evidence-based interventions.
